2. Cuba- a. the Cubans
Panama have persuaded the Panamanian Com-
? munist Party to join them in setting
up an espionage operation in Panama
focussed on the Canal. Targets
? would be US military installations
in the zone and military ship move-
ments through the Canal.

3. South Korea
?
a. General Pak has failed so
far to bring defiant civilian politi-
cal leaders to terms and the country
continues to lurch toward civic dis-
order.
b. Pak was turned down by five
of the six leading politicians whom
he called in to propose reinstitution
of the scheduled elections on condi-
tion that "corrupt politicians" agree
not to run.

5. Indonesia
6. Communist
China
a. Communist party militants,
long unhappy with the go-slow policy
of party leader Aidit, are showing
signs of kicking over the traces.
b. At the risk of offending
Sukarno, with whom Aidit has had a
kind of modus vivendi, they are
trying to force Sukarno's hand in
bringing about party representation
in the Indonesian cabinet.
c. These elements, who look
to the Chinese Communists for their
lead, yesterday helped to stage a
student demonstration in Java pro-
testing the rising cost of living.

7. Guatemala
a. The alarm being raised
over allegations of a mounting
threat from Castro-Communist forces
may be contrived as an excuse for
declaration of a state of siege.
b. Armed with this weapon,
military and rightist elements would
have the means either to block ex-
President Arevalo's return home or
to place strict curbs on him once
back. Arevalo has said that he will
return on 31 March.
c. Whether the maneuver is
being carried out with Ydigoras'
blessing or in spite of him we can-
not yet say.

B. India President Radhakrishnan affirms that Nehru
recently vetoed a proposal to bring Krishna Menon
back into the cabinet as Minister of Scientific Re-
search and Cultural Affairs. Defense Minister
Chavan, Menon's successor, is, meanwhile, becoming
? increasingly disenchanted with his job and a suc-
cession sweepstake is beginning to take shape.
C. USSR space An earth satellite was put in orbit, from
? Tyuratam shortly after 0330 this morning, Washing-
ton time. It appears to be another in the Cosmos
series of unmanned, recoverable vehicles.

F. Communist China - UK The number-two man in Peiping's
ministry of foreign trade ?is due in London today.
He is expected to be in the market for commercial
aircraft and some induStrial equipment, probably
fertilizer plants.
